Menus are rotated on a three-week basis, so you’ll never be stuck eating the same old, same old. The main menu features our delicious street food concepts, with a mix of healthily balanced, traditional and contemporary main meals and sides. If you don’t fancy a hot lunch, we always have the Deli 2006 sandwich selection available which includes a delicious range of bloomers, baguettes and wraps. The Pantry are passionate about eating a well balanced, healthy diet and the importance of getting in your five a day. Every Friday Morning Break, we offer each student the option to help themselves to a piece of whole fruit from the counter!


The Pantry strives to ensure there is value, choice and quality available for all at every lunchtime – every menu is designed with the Free School Meal allowance in mind. Students entitled to Free School Meals can enjoy any of our meal deals as part of your allowance.

If you are in receipt of certain benefits, you may be able to claim for free school meals. Your children are entitled to free school meals if you are any of the following:

  • in receipt of Income Support
  • in receipt of Income-based Jobseeker’s Allowance
  • in receipt of an Income-Related Employment and Support Allowance
  • in receipt of a Child Tax Credit, but not entitled to a Working Tax Credit and have an annual income (as assessed by the Inland Revenue) of no more than £16,190 (from 6 April 2015)
  • being supported by the National Asylum Support Service (NASS)
  • in receipt of Guaranteed Element of State Pension Credit.

Online applications to the London Borough of Hounslow can be made via the London Borough of Hounslow website. Our administrative staff are happy to help you process your application; contact us if you require assistance.
